Home | History | Annotate | Download | only in gui

Lines Matching defs:args

441     va_list args;
442 va_start(args, operation);
444 int result = c->perform(operation, args);
445 va_end(args);
874 int Surface::perform(int operation, va_list args)
885 res = dispatchSetUsage(args);
888 res = dispatchSetCrop(args);
891 res = dispatchSetBufferCount(args);
894 res = dispatchSetBuffersGeometry(args);
897 res = dispatchSetBuffersTransform(args);
900 res = dispatchSetBuffersStickyTransform(args);
903 res = dispatchSetBuffersTimestamp(args);
906 res = dispatchSetBuffersDimensions(args);
909 res = dispatchSetBuffersUserDimensions(args);
912 res = dispatchSetBuffersFormat(args);
915 res = dispatchLock(args);
918 res = dispatchUnlockAndPost(args);
921 res = dispatchSetScalingMode(args);
924 res = dispatchConnect(args);
927 res = dispatchDisconnect(args);
930 res = dispatchSetSidebandStream(args);
933 res = dispatchSetBuffersDataSpace(args);
936 res = dispatchSetSurfaceDamage(args);
939 res = dispatchSetSharedBufferMode(args);
942 res = dispatchSetAutoRefresh(args);
945 res = dispatchGetDisplayRefreshCycleDuration(args);
948 res = dispatchGetNextFrameId(args);
951 res = dispatchEnableFrameTimestamps(args);
954 res = dispatchGetCompositorTiming(args);
957 res = dispatchGetFrameTimestamps(args);
960 args);
963 res = dispatchGetHdrSupport(args);
972 int Surface::dispatchConnect(va_list args) {
973 int api = va_arg(args, int);
977 int Surface::dispatchDisconnect(va_list args) {
978 int api = va_arg(args, int);
982 int Surface::dispatchSetUsage(va_list args) {
983 int usage = va_arg(args, int);
987 int Surface::dispatchSetCrop(va_list args) {
988 android_native_rect_t const* rect = va_arg(args, android_native_rect_t*);
992 int Surface::dispatchSetBufferCount(va_list args) {
993 size_t bufferCount = va_arg(args, size_t);
997 int Surface::dispatchSetBuffersGeometry(va_list args) {
998 uint32_t width = va_arg(args, uint32_t);
999 uint32_t height = va_arg(args, uint32_t);
1000 PixelFormat format = va_arg(args, PixelFormat);
1008 int Surface::dispatchSetBuffersDimensions(va_list args) {
1009 uint32_t width = va_arg(args, uint32_t);
1010 uint32_t height = va_arg(args, uint32_t);
1014 int Surface::dispatchSetBuffersUserDimensions(va_list args) {
1015 uint32_t width = va_arg(args, uint32_t);
1016 uint32_t height = va_arg(args, uint32_t);
1020 int Surface::dispatchSetBuffersFormat(va_list args) {
1021 PixelFormat format = va_arg(args, PixelFormat);
1025 int Surface::dispatchSetScalingMode(va_list args) {
1026 int mode = va_arg(args, int);
1030 int Surface::dispatchSetBuffersTransform(va_list args) {
1031 uint32_t transform = va_arg(args, uint32_t);
1035 int Surface::dispatchSetBuffersStickyTransform(va_list args) {
1036 uint32_t transform = va_arg(args, uint32_t);
1040 int Surface::dispatchSetBuffersTimestamp(va_list args) {
1041 int64_t timestamp = va_arg(args, int64_t);
1045 int Surface::dispatchLock(va_list args) {
1046 ANativeWindow_Buffer* outBuffer = va_arg(args, ANativeWindow_Buffer*);
1047 ARect* inOutDirtyBounds = va_arg(args, ARect*);
1051 int Surface::dispatchUnlockAndPost(va_list args __attribute__((unused))) {
1055 int Surface::dispatchSetSidebandStream(va_list args) {
1056 native_handle_t* sH = va_arg(args, native_handle_t*);
1062 int Surface::dispatchSetBuffersDataSpace(va_list args) {
1064 static_cast<android_dataspace>(va_arg(args, int));
1068 int Surface::dispatchSetSurfaceDamage(va_list args) {
1069 android_native_rect_t* rects = va_arg(args, android_native_rect_t*);
1070 size_t numRects = va_arg(args, size_t);
1075 int Surface::dispatchSetSharedBufferMode(va_list args) {
1076 bool sharedBufferMode = va_arg(args, int);
1080 int Surface::dispatchSetAutoRefresh(va_list args) {
1081 bool autoRefresh = va_arg(args, int);
1085 int Surface::dispatchGetDisplayRefreshCycleDuration(va_list args) {
1086 nsecs_t* outRefreshDuration = va_arg(args, int64_t*);
1090 int Surface::dispatchGetNextFrameId(va_list args) {
1091 uint64_t* nextFrameId = va_arg(args, uint64_t*);
1096 int Surface::dispatchEnableFrameTimestamps(va_list args) {
1097 bool enable = va_arg(args, int);
1102 int Surface::dispatchGetCompositorTiming(va_list args) {
1103 nsecs_t* compositeDeadline = va_arg(args, int64_t*);
1104 nsecs_t* compositeInterval = va_arg(args, int64_t*);
1105 nsecs_t* compositeToPresentLatency = va_arg(args, int64_t*);
1110 int Surface::dispatchGetFrameTimestamps(va_list args) {
1111 uint64_t frameId = va_arg(args, uint64_t);
1112 nsecs_t* outRequestedPresentTime = va_arg(args, int64_t*);
1113 nsecs_t* outAcquireTime = va_arg(args, int64_t*);
1114 nsecs_t* outLatchTime = va_arg(args, int64_t*);
1115 nsecs_t* outFirstRefreshStartTime = va_arg(args, int64_t*);
1116 nsecs_t* outLastRefreshStartTime = va_arg(args, int64_t*);
1117 nsecs_t* outGpuCompositionDoneTime = va_arg(args, int64_t*);
1118 nsecs_t* outDisplayPresentTime = va_arg(args, int64_t*);
1119 nsecs_t* outDequeueReadyTime = va_arg(args, int64_t*);
1120 nsecs_t* outReleaseTime = va_arg(args, int64_t*);
1128 int Surface::dispatchGetWideColorSupport(va_list args) {
1129 bool* outSupport = va_arg(args, bool*);
1133 int Surface::dispatchGetHdrSupport(va_list args) {
1134 bool* outSupport = va_arg(args, bool*);